AirOps takes a fundamentally different approach from turnkey publishing platforms. Rather than giving you a pre-built content pipeline, it gives you the infrastructure to build your own. The visual workflow builder lets teams connect AI models, data sources, CMSs, and spreadsheets into sequences that match their specific operational requirements.
This flexibility is genuinely powerful for agencies running data-driven content at scale. Think programmatic content generation where each article pulls from a product database, or workflows that route content through review steps before publishing. The tradeoff is setup investment: AirOps rewards teams who take time to architect their workflows thoughtfully, and it's less suited for teams who want something working out of the box.

Here's a problem that emerges as AI content operations scale: the prompts driving your content generation drift, get edited inconsistently, or produce variable quality across team members and runs. Promptwatch is built specifically to address this. It brings version control and performance tracking to the prompts themselves, not just the content they produce.
For content teams running dozens or hundreds of AI content pieces per month, this kind of governance matters. Knowing which prompt version produced your best-performing articles, and being able to roll back or iterate systematically, is the difference between a repeatable content operation and an unpredictable one. Promptwatch is a specialist tool: it complements publishing platforms rather than replacing them, but it fills a real gap in quality control.

Generative Engine Optimization is a newer discipline, but it's becoming a meaningful part of how brands think about search visibility. When someone asks ChatGPT or Perplexity a question in your category, does your brand appear in the response? Is the sentiment positive? Are competitors mentioned more prominently? Profound is built to answer these questions systematically.
The competitive visibility analysis is particularly useful for brands trying to understand where they stand relative to competitors in AI-generated responses. Rather than guessing at GEO strategy, Profound provides data on actual AI model behavior, which makes content and optimization decisions considerably more informed.
